A small school with 60 total students records how many of their students attend school on each of the 180 days in a school year. The mean number of students in attendance daily is 55 students and the standard deviation is 4
students. Suppose that we take random samples of 5 school days and calculate the mean number of students ā
in attendance on those days in each sample.
Calculate the mean and standard deviation of the sampling distribution of .
You may round to one decimal place.
